Clinical Trial Summary

The purpose of this study is to determine whether a chronic dose of a tryptophan-rich protein drink (lumiVida™) can improve cognitive function, emotional processing and sleep in middle-aged women. In addition, also genetic predictors of susceptibility to an increase of Trp levels will be investigated.

lumiVida™ is considered a dietary supplement, and therefore it is not an approved drug by the Food and Drug Administration (FDA). It is regulated like a food. The U.S. Food and Drug Administration does not strictly regulate herbs and dietary supplements. The investigators do not claim that this supplement is meant to treat any ailment


Clinical Trial Description

The treatment conditions are either placebo or lumiVida™ (N=30 per group) 0.5 g twice a day (total 1 g/ day). The first testing took place on the screening day (baseline). Subsequently, participants were supplied with supplements for 19 days intervention (sachets which had to be dissolved in 200-ml water). After 19 days, participants were tested again (same tests as on the baseline day). An additional facet was the completion of a 'sleep diary', which asks questions about sleep quality and latency, and bed-time mood, as well as allowing recording of timing of supplement taking. ;


Study Design

Allocation: Randomized, Endpoint Classification: Efficacy Study, Intervention Model: Parallel Assignment, Masking: Double Blind (Subject, Caregiver, Investigator, Outcomes Assessor), Primary Purpose: Basic Science
